Got tired of screenshots using d3d and causing jitter, so i removed all d3d calls and detached a thread to make the screenshots smooth (ive tested and it seems stable, but I can't guarantee that the thread will execute before the if statement at the end of the screenshot function, thus prompting th euser the screenshot failed when it didn't).Anyways, onto the code:

Find ZGameInterface::SaveScreenShot()
replace the entire function with this:
Code:
void ZGameInterface::SaveScreenShot()
{
static unsigned long int st_nLastTime = 0;
unsigned long int nNowTime = timeGetTime();
#define SCREENSHOT_DELAY 2000
if ((nNowTime-st_nLastTime) < SCREENSHOT_DELAY) return;
st_nLastTime = nNowTime;
char szPath[_MAX_PATH];
char szFilename[_MAX_PATH];
char szFilenameSafe[_MAX_PATH];
TCHAR szMyDocPath[MAX_PATH];
if(GetMyDocumentsPath(szMyDocPath)) {
strcpy(szPath,szMyDocPath);
strcat(szPath,GUNZ_FOLDER);
CreatePath( szPath );
strcat(szPath,SCREENSHOT_FOLDER);
CreatePath( szPath );
strcat(szPath, "/");
}
SYSTEMTIME t;
GetLocalTime( &t );
char szCharName[MATCHOBJECT_NAME_LENGTH];
ValidateFilename(szCharName, ZGetMyInfo()->GetCharName(), '_');
sprintf(szFilename,"%s_%4d%02d%02d_%02d%02d%02d",
szCharName, t.wYear, t.wMonth, t.wDay, t.wHour, t.wMinute, t.wSecond);
sprintf(szFilenameSafe,"nocharname_%4d%02d%02d_%02d%02d%02d",
t.wYear, t.wMonth, t.wDay, t.wHour, t.wMinute, t.wSecond);
RECT rect;
///Note: if you want the entire window, use GetWindowRect instead.
::GetClientRect(g_hWnd, &rect);
char szFullPath[_MAX_PATH];
char szFullPathToNotify[_MAX_PATH];
sprintf(szFullPath,"%s%s", szPath, szFilename);
sprintf(szFullPathToNotify,"/Gunz/Screenshots/%s.jpg", szFilename);
bool bSuccess = false;
std::thread th(RScreenShot, std::ref(bSuccess), g_hWnd, rect.right - rect.left, rect.bottom - rect.top, szFullPath);
th.detach();
if (bSuccess = false)
ZChatOutput(MCOLOR(ZCOLOR_CHAT_SYSTEM), ZMsg(MSG_SCREENSHOT_CANT_SAVE));
else {
char szOutput[256];
ZTransMsg(szOutput, MSG_SCREENSHOT_SAVED, 1, szFullPathToNotify);
ZChatOutput(MCOLOR(ZCOLOR_CHAT_SYSTEM), szOutput);
}
}
Next, open realspace2.h
find bool rscreenshot and replace it with this:
Code:
void RScreenShot(bool& result,HWND wnd,int x,int y,const char *szFilename);
Now open realspace2.cpp and replace rscreenshot there with this:
Code:
void RScreenShot(bool& result,HWND wnd,int x,int y,const char *szFilename)
{
char szFullFileName[_MAX_DIR];
#ifdef _USE_GDIPLUS
sprintf(szFullFileName, "%s.jpg", szFilename);
RSaveAsJpeg(result,wnd,x, y, szFullFileName);
#else
sprintf(szFullFileName, "%s.bmp", szFilename);
return RSaveAsBmp(x, y, data, szFullFileName);
#endif
}
Lastly, find rsaveasjpeg, and replace the whole function with this one:
Code:
void RSaveAsJpeg(bool& result,HWND wnd,int x,int y,const char *szFilename)
{
HDC scrdc, memdc;
HBITMAP membit;
scrdc = GetDC(wnd);
int Height = y;
int Width = x;
memdc = CreateCompatibleDC(scrdc);
membit = CreateCompatibleBitmap(scrdc, Width, Height);
HBITMAP hOldBitmap = (HBITMAP)SelectObject(memdc, membit);
BitBlt(memdc, 0, 0, Width, Height, scrdc, 0, 0, SRCCOPY);
Gdiplus::Bitmap bitmap(membit, NULL);
CLSID clsid;
EncoderParameters encoderParameters;
ULONG quality = 100;
encoderParameters.Count = 1;
encoderParameters.Parameter[0].Guid = EncoderQuality;
encoderParameters.Parameter[0].Type = EncoderParameterValueTypeLong;
encoderParameters.Parameter[0].NumberOfValues = 1;
encoderParameters.Parameter[0].Value = &quality;
// Make WFileName
WCHAR wstrName[256];
int nNameLen = strlen(szFilename) + 1;
MultiByteToWideChar(CP_ACP, 0, szFilename, -1, wstrName, nNameLen - 1);
wstrName[nNameLen - 1] = 0;
// Save Bitmap
CLSID Clsid;
int ret = GetCodecClsid(L"image/jpeg", &Clsid);
if (bitmap.Save(wstrName, &Clsid, &encoderParameters) == Ok) {
SelectObject(memdc, hOldBitmap);
DeleteObject(memdc);
DeleteObject(membit);
ReleaseDC(wnd, scrdc);
result = true;
}
else {
result = false;
}
You should now have very smooth screenshots (if the screenshot size is too large for you, reduce the quality variable in rsaveasjpeg to 50 instead of 100.
